1997 Jeep Wrangler vs. 2005 Saturn Vue

To start off, 2005 Saturn Vue is newer by 8 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1997 Jeep Wrangler.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1997 Jeep Wrangler would be higher. At 3,474 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 Saturn Vue is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Saturn Vue (250 HP) has 136 more horse power than 1997 Jeep Wrangler. (114 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Saturn Vue should accelerate faster than 1997 Jeep Wrangler.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Saturn Vue weights approximately 197 kg more than 1997 Jeep Wrangler.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are four wheel drive (4WD) - it offers better handling, traction, and control in all driving conditions compared with front wheel drive or r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Saturn Vue (328 Nm) has 48 more torque (in Nm) than 1997 Jeep Wrangler. (280 Nm). This means 2005 Saturn Vue will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1997 Jeep Wrangler.
